Description

UniTech is urgently looking for IT Technicians to support our growing customer base throughout Saskatchewan.  The successful individuals will be assigned tasks and responsibilities including, but not limited to:
    Providing end users with hardware and software maintenance and support
    Installing and configuring IT equipment
    Ensuring network security is maintained.
    Troubleshooting hardware/software problems.
    Investigate & Resolve reported problems.
    Research and implement solutions to problems.
    Documents all support calls/requests and action(s) taken
Key Qualifications:
    Computer Systems Technology diploma or equivalent education and experience
    Advanced computer skills
    Communication and interpersonal skills
    Analytical, problem solving and decision making skills
    Valid drivers license, where required
    Ability to travel
Additional Details
Candidates will be evaluated based on knowledge, skills, abilities and experience.
A successful candidate will also be able to manage their territory, parts inventory, and complete reports for service calls. They will also need to be able to install or oversee the installation of equipment according to manufacturers specifications. We also expect the candidate to be mechanically inclined, and to be proficient in  computer and networking skills.

Specific Skills
 - Maintain, troubleshoot and administer the use of local area networks (LANs), wide area networks (WANs), mainframe networks and computer workstations and peripheral equipment
 - Evaluate and install computer hardware, networking software and operating system software
 - Operate master consoles to monitor the performance of computer systems and networks and to co-ordinate access and use of computer networks
 - Load computer tapes and disks and install software and printer paper and forms
 - Provide problem-solving services to network users
 - Implement data, software and hardware security procedures
 - Perform routine network start up and close down and maintain control records
 - Perform data backups and disaster recovery operations
 - Install, maintain, troubleshoot and upgrade web-server hardware and software
 - Set up local area networks and connections to the internet
 - Implement network traffic and security monitoring software, and optimize server performance
 - Perform web-server backup and recovery operations
